Cookie use on websites

3.8.   A cookie is a tiny file that is downloaded to your device (computer, tablet, phone, etc.) when you visit a website. Most websites use these.

3.9.   We use the Microsoft ASP.NET programming system on the majority of the pages on our websites. Any of the pages that end in .aspx uses ASP.NET. This system uses essential cookies necessary to provide information to website users. This happens automatically with the programming system.

3.10.   The only code on the website that uses cookies programmed by us, i.e. non-essential cookies, is an opt in ‘Remember my email address’:


This stores a cookie on the client’s web browser so that when they visit our login page for future use, their email address it automatically placed in the email address box for the user’s convenience. To forget the cookie, the user can simply uncheck the remember box and log in to clear the cookie.
We do not use cookies for marketing purposes.

7.   Copy protection in Repeat Signage

7.1. Our product, Repeat Signage digital signage software, has a copy protection system that collects a unique machine ID key of the user’s computer and users this to activate a licenced copy of our software on the user’s computer.
The collected unique key does not allow us to identify any personal information from the user. The unique key is not cross referenced with any other data sources and is solely to help prevent users installing the software of multiple computers, without a purchased license.
